Job Description

Company Summary:

We are building a new venture, FL122, with the mission of reducing the risk of polygenic disease in children born through In Vitro Fertilization (IVF). The company was founded by Flagship Pioneering, an innovative enterprise that conceives, creates, resources, and grows first-in-category life sciences companies. Flagship Pioneering has created over 100 groundbreaking companies over the past twenty years, all of which are pioneering novel and proprietary biological, industrial, and engineering approaches to solve major needs in human health and sustainability. These companies include Moderna (MRNA), Generate Biomedicines, Tessera Therapeutics, and Quotient Therapeutics. We are an equal opportunity employer.

Position Summary:

We are seeking a first Computational Genomics hire, who will conduct crucial research that will form the basis of the company’s scientific platform. As an early stage hire, you will operate with significant ownership, shaping analytical strategy from first principals, intersecting the fields of genomics, statistical genetics and statistical modeling. The role includes responsibility of the end-to-end delivery of computational research projects, including project design, implementation, interpretation and reporting results to senior leadership. We are looking for someone who is resourceful, is open to a rapidly changing, agile environment and has bias to action. The ideal candidate combines deep technical rigor with a growth mindset, pays attention to detail, and has a deep-rooted desire to achieve excellence. Being collaborative is key – the environment is an early stage startup, where all members of the team need to work closely together to break new ground in science.

Key Responsibilities:

• Deliver computational research projects with a high degree of autonomy, including project design, implementation, interpretation and reporting results to senior leadership

• Collaborate with cloud engineers to set up the required infrastructure to process and store genomics datasets

• Integrate multiple NGS data types into coherent analyses, going from raw input files to variant calls and higher level analyses

• Develop probabilistic and Bayesian models that rigorously incorporate priors, uncertainty, and missing data to inform decision-making

• Interact with external advisors, leveraging their inputs and building high-quality relationships

Requirements:

• Ph.D. in biology, statistics, genetics, computational biology or a related quantitative discipline with 5+ years of relevant post-academic or industry experience with an excellent research track record

• Deep expertise in the analysis of genomics data derived from Illumina sequencing platforms (expertise with additional sequencing technologies is a plus)

• Experience processing next-generation sequencing data end-to-end, from raw reads through alignment, QC, and variant calling

• Experience integrating and jointly analyzing multi-modal sequencing datasets, including DNA and RNA

• Expertise in statistical genetics, computing polygenic risk scores using published methods and adapting or extending these methods for novel applications

• Expertise in building probabilistic statistical models that explicitly account for uncertainty, prior information, and incomplete observations

• Comfort operating in fast-moving, ambiguous startup environments with high ownership and accountability

The salary range for this role is $146,000 - $209,000. Compensation for the role will depend on a number of factors, including a candidate’s qualifications, skills, competencies, and experience. FL122 currently offers healthcare coverage, annual incentive program, retirement benefits and a broad range of other benefits.
